目录前言:一、单行函数(这里可以简单理解为函数只处理单行字段,以此分类,那么后面就是分组函数或者叫聚集函数,意味处理多行字段,但都是输出一行字段)。(一)字符函数(二)数学函数(三)日期函数(四)其它函数(五)流程控制函数二、分组函数(聚集函数)总结:前言:     距离上一篇博客已经有一个多月了(劳逸结合emmmmm),这里对于mysql常见函数做一个归纳,方便
转载 2023-09-13 12:53:30
65阅读
文章目录一、表加减法1. 什么是集合运算?2. 表加法--UNION练习题:2.2 UNION 与 OR 谓词练习题 :2.3 包含重复行集合运算 UNION ALL练习题:2.4 隐式数据类型转换练习题:3 MySQL 8.0 不支持交运算INTERSECT4 集,补集与表减法4.1 MySQL 8.0 还不支持 EXCEPT 运算练习题:4.2 EXCEPT 与 NOT 谓词练习题
转载 2023-08-27 19:21:19
83阅读
  面向集合思想    SQL是为查询和管理关系型数据库中数据而专门设计一种标准语言。我们通常认为关系型是说数据库中表与表关系,这个理解是有问题,这里关系其实是数学术语上关系。为什么这么说?因为关系型数据库是以关系模型为基础,而关系模型是以集合论和谓词逻辑两大数学理论为依据集合论中,关系是集合一种表示。在关系模型中
# MySQL集合操作 在数据库管理领域,MySQL是一个流行关系数据库系统。对数据进行操作常用方式包括创建、读取、更新和删除(CRUD)操作,而数据查找和比较则常涉及使用集合操作。在众多集合操作中,**集合**(Difference Set)是一个常用概念,它用于从一个集合中剔除另一个集合元素。在本文中,我们将深入探讨如何在MySQL中获取两个集合集合,并通过代码示例加
原创 9月前
58阅读
# MySQL集合运算实现指南 ## 引言 在MySQL中,集合运算是指从一个集合中减去另一个集合操作。对于入门开发者来说,实现这个操作可能会有一些困惑。本篇文章将教你如何使用MySQL实现集合运算。 ## 流程图 下面的表格展示了实现MySQL集合运算整个流程: | 步骤 | 描述 | | ---- | ---- | | 1 | 创建两个表格,分别用于存储集合A和集合B数据
原创 2023-08-14 06:43:21
268阅读
主题:sql集合运算 一、表与集合 表(查询结果):记录行集合集合元素:行集合中运算:属于:可以把行元素看成只有要一行集合:minus并:union/union all交:intersect,mysql要代码实现相等:要代码实现关系:包含:A<B:中元素都在B中,用运算来实现,A-B为空就说明A是B子集 二、并 1、基本语法
MySQL数据类型MySQL数据库支持数据类型主要有以下几种:整型浮点型字符BLOB型枚举和集合类型JSON类型(MySQL5.7新增加支持)整型整数类型是数据库中最基本数据类型。标准SQL中支持INTEGER和SMALLINT这两类整数类型。MySQL数据库除了支持这两种类型之外,还扩展支持了TINYINT, MEDIUMINT和BIGINT。MySQL中各种整型占据字节数和取值范文如
转载 2024-02-21 12:43:37
24阅读
集合函数包括COUNT(),SUM(),AVG(),MAX()和MIN()分别用于计数,求和,求平均值,求最大值和最小值。1.COUNT()函数  count()函数用来统计记录条数,如果统计examplee表中有多少条记录,可以使用OCUNT()函数,如果统计examplee表中不同部门的人数,也可以使用COUNT()函数。mysql> select COUNT(*) from exam
转载 2023-06-07 21:11:09
143阅读
T-SQL支持以下三种运算:UNION 集合并运算EXPECT 集合运算INTERSECT 集合交运算语法:QUERY1 <集合运算符> QUERY2 [ORDER BY]要求:输入查询不能包含ORDER BY字句;可以为整个集合运算结果选择性地增加一个ORDER BY字句;每个单独查询可以包含除ORDER BY字句以外所有逻辑查询处理阶段;两个查询必须包含相同列数;相应列必须
# 如何实现 MySQL 查询传入集合集 在实际开发中,我们常常需要在数据库中进行集合运算,比如集。集是指从一个集合中去除另一个集合元素。在 MySQL 中,它可以通过 `NOT IN`、`LEFT JOIN` 以及相关联 SQL 语句实现。本文将带你 step-by-step 理解如何在 MySQL 中实现集查询,适合初学者。 ## 流程概述 首先,我们需要确定执行
原创 8月前
23阅读
集合运算是对输入两个或多个集合进行运算,最终输出一个结果集。T-SQL支持3种集合运算:并集(UNION),交集(INTERSECT)和集(EXCEPT)。 集合运算基本格式为:输入集合1<集合运算>输入集合2[Order by …] 需要注意是,集合运算涉及两个查询不能包含ORDER BY 子句。但可以为整个集合运算结果集增加一个ORDER BY
集合运算是对输入两个或多个集合进行运算,最终输出一个结果集。T-SQL支持3种集合运算:并集(UNION),交集(INTERSECT)和集(EXCEPT)。 集合运算基本格式为:输入集合1<集合运算>输入集合2[Order by …] 需要注意是,集合运算涉及两个查询不能包含ORDER BY 子句。但可以为整个集合运算结果集增加一个ORDER BY
1. ://.blogjava.net/rox/archive/2006/09/01/67008.html MySql集合运算非常规实现 MySql只支持Union(并集)集合运算,好像也是4.0以后才有的;但是对于交集Intersect、集Except,就没有实现了。一般解决方案用in和not in来解决,小量数据还可以,但数据量大了效率就很低了。其实,可以使用Union来...
转载 2008-11-03 13:33:00
85阅读
2评论
MySql只支持Union(并集)集合运算,好像也是4.0以后才有的; 但是对于交集Intersect、集Except,就没有实现了。 一般解决方案用in和not in来解决,小量数据还可以,但数据量大了效率就很低了。 其实,可以使用Union来实现另外两种运算,当然是没有办法办法。 集E
原创 2021-04-28 17:32:37
768阅读
目录5 集合运算5.1 表加减法1、表加法 —— union 并集2、集合注意事项3、包含重复行集合运算 —— union all4、选取表中公共部分 —— intersect (交集)5、记录减法 —— except (集),用法与 union 相同5.2 联结(join 以列为单位对表进行联结)1、内联结(inner join)2、外联结(outer join)3、3张以上
转载 2023-11-11 11:39:16
74阅读
SQL Server:并集(union/union all)union:去重,不排序,效率低。union all:不去重,不排序,效率高。注意:列个数要相同,列数据类型要相同。--查询选修了课程1或者选修了课程2学生--查询选修了课程1或者选修了课程2学生 select sno from sc1 where cno = '1' or cno = '2'; --第二种方法 select sn
转载 2023-12-01 08:33:23
129阅读
MySQL查询MySQL索引基础知识,MySQL索引优化,MySQL排序索引结构聚簇索引聚簇索引:又称聚集索引,并不是一种单独索引类型,而是一种数据存储方式。具体细节依赖于其实现方式,但InnoDB聚簇索引实际上在同一个结构中保存了B-Tree索引和数据行。 当表有聚簇索引时,它数据行实际上存放在索引叶子页(Leaf page)中,术语“聚簇”表示数据行和相邻键值紧凑地存储在一起。因
转载 2024-05-16 09:02:25
40阅读
在本教程中,您将了解SQL MINUS运算符以及如何使用join来模拟MySQL MINUS运算符来求差集。SQL MINUS操作员介绍MINUS是包括UNION,INTERSECT和MINUS在内SQL标准中三个操作符之一。MINUS比较两个查询结果,返回在第一个查询结果集中,但不是第二个查询结果集中行记录,也就是说不包含两个查询返回集合相交部分。下面说明了MINUS运算符语法:SE
转载 2023-06-02 11:01:25
122阅读
加减法在标准 SQL 中, 分别对检索结果使用 UNION, INTERSECT, EXCEPT 来将检索结果进行并,交和运算 图1.常见集合运算表加法–UNIONUNION具体用法SELECT product_id, product_name FROM product UNION SELECT product_id, product_name FROM product2;U
转载 2024-02-28 10:58:42
28阅读
其它:一、几个常用类区别1.ArrayList: 元素单个,效率高,多用于查询2.Vector: 元素单个,线程安全,多用于查询3.LinkedList:元素单个,多用于插入和删除4.HashMap: 元素成对,元素可为空5.HashTable: 元素成对,线程安全,元素不可为空二、Vector、ArrayList和LinkedList大多数情况下,从性能上来说ArrayList最好,但是当集合
  • 1
  • 2
  • 3
  • 4
  • 5